Match the table to the room's job
An end table with storage does two jobs: it holds a lamp, a drink or a book at seated height, and it swallows the clutter that would otherwise sit on top. Before you shop, decide which job matters more. If the table sits beside a sofa, the top needs to be large enough for a lamp base and a mug, and the storage can be a single drawer for remotes and chargers. If it sits beside a bed, a drawer or two keeps medication, glasses and a book within reach. If it sits in a hallway or between two chairs, a shelf may be enough for a basket. Check the footprint before the features
Measure the wall run and the gap between the sofa arm and the wall before you look at any product. An end table that is too wide will block a walkway or prevent a recliner from opening. A table that is too narrow will look lost and may tip if a child leans on it. As a rule, leave at least 2 to 3 inches between the table and the wall or sofa so you can clean behind it and avoid pinched fingers. If the table has a drawer, allow extra depth for the drawer to pull out fully.
Storage types and what they hide
Drawers hide their contents and keep dust off, which suits chargers, pens and paperwork. Shelves leave contents on show, which suits baskets, books or a folded throw. Charging and cable management
Some end tables in stock include USB ports or a charging station. The titles mention USB ports on two models and a fast USB C charging station on one set of two. If you plan to charge a phone or tablet at the table, check whether the ports are on the top or the side, and whether the cable can reach your device without stretching. A charging table still needs a wall outlet nearby, so measure the distance to the nearest socket. If the table has a drawer, route the charging cable through the back so the drawer can close.
